Cost of assisted living in Wilton, NY

The average cost of senior living in Wilton is $4,759 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Gloversville, NY with an average of $4,895 per month.

Assisted living cost trends in Wilton, NY

The table below shows how monthly assisted living costs in Wilton have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Wilton, NY$5,692/mo$5,500/mo+3.5%
New York$5,827/mo$5,343/mo+9.0%
National$4,793/mo$4,555/mo+5.2%
